wtf is octanecore by [deleted] in Metalcore

[–]PurpleFilth88 79 points80 points  (0 children)

It's not a real genre. It's an unofficial term for the type of metalcore that gets played on the Sirius Octane radio station. Think songs that have a hard rock structure with a few metalcore elements thrown in. Beartooth and I Prevail would be examples.
